Fitness Personal Days Sample Clauses

Fitness Personal Days. If an employee meets or exceeds the requirements of the fitness test attached hereto as Appendix B, he or she shall be entitled to receive two (2) Fitness personal days. The Fitness personal days shall be used within 12 months of the annual personal fitness test and any days not used within such 12 month period shall not be carried over. Employees declining to participate in the fitness test will not be disciplined for failing to take the test. Persons taking the test shall not be disciplined for failing to meet the minimum qualifications to receive two (2) Fitness personal days.
